My recommendation?

I'd broom all of them and get a really good vintage turntable. That is, if you're really serious about having a nice vintage 'table.

And I would recommend one of the Denons from the late 70s - early 80s. Look for DP-45, 52, 57, 60, 62, etc. Those tables were built like tanks, sounded very good, and look exquisite. And they are good enough to really take advantage of a nice cartridge in the $100 - $800 range.

Look on FleaBay, you'll find the Denons all over the place...
